相比传统的主机日志采集,在 Kubernetes 集群中,采集容器日志有一些差异,使用方式上也有所区别。因此我们罗列了一些常规的部署和使用方式以供参考。1.从主机到容器在传统的使用虚拟机/云主机/物理机的时代,业务进程部署在固定的节点上,业务日志直接输出到宿主机上,运维只需要手动或者使用自动化工具把日志采集 Agent 部署在节点上,加一下 Agent 的配置,就可以开始采集日志了。而在 Kube
原创 精选 2023-04-18 09:30:40
366阅读
Kubernetes日志采集是一个非常重要的任务,它可以帮助开发人员实时监控和分析应用程序的日志。本文将详细介绍实现Kubernetes日志采集的步骤,并提供代码示例。如果你是一名刚入行的小白,不用担心,跟着下面的步骤,你将可以轻松实现关键词的采集。 步骤概览如下表所示: | 步骤 | 操作 | | ------ | ------ | | 第一步 | 在Kubernetes集群中部署日志收集代
原创 2024-01-25 19:14:39
112阅读
1、概览 本文主要讲解下如何编写Fluent Bit配置文件来采集和转发Kubernetes日志。如果对Kubernetes日志管理机制和Fluent Bit不熟悉,请先阅读《从 Docker 到 Kubernetes 日志管理机制详解》、《Kubernetes日志采集——Fluent Bit详细介
原创 2024-08-15 09:58:29
0阅读
需求背景• 业务发展越来越庞大,服务器越来越多 • 各种访问日志、应用日志、错
原创 2022-08-17 09:08:11
486阅读
阿里云容器服务Kubernetes集群集成了日志服务(SLS),您可在创建集群时启用日志服务,快速采集Kubernetes 集群的容器日志,包括容器的标准输出以及容器内的文本文件。 新建 Kubernetes 集群 如果您尚未创建任何的 Kubernetes 集群,可以按照本节的步骤来进行操作: 选
转载 2019-03-15 14:06:00
262阅读
2评论
# 实现Kubernetes prometheus filebit logstash 日志采集 ## 1. 整体流程 首先,让我们来看一下实现“Kubernetes prometheus filebit logstash 日志采集”的整体流程,如下表所示: ```mermaid pie title 日志采集流程 "Kubernetes" : 30 "Prometheu
原创 2024-06-23 03:23:35
88阅读
基础操作一个正常运行的 Kubernetes 集群,除了利用访问控制对集群操作的许可进行限制之外,对于操作过程的跟踪审计也是比不可少的,围绕不同的实体,例如用户、节点以及各种工作负载进行观测是很有必要的。Kubernetes 的 API Server 提供了审计日志支持,利用审计日志的方式对系统内的操作进行记录,这里我们可以沿用推荐的 Elastic Search + Fluentd 对审计日志
原创 2021-05-28 10:38:55
823阅读
Kubernetes环境中,日志管理是一项关键的运维任务,它帮助开发者和系统管理员监控应用程序的运行状态、诊断问题并确保系统安全。Loki是一个水平可扩展、高可用性、多租户的日志聚合系统,由Grafana Labs开发。它特别设计来与Kubernetes集成,并且与Grafana监控工具紧密结合, ...
转载 1月前
336阅读
Kubernetes 简称 k8s,是 google 在 2014 年发布的一个开源项目。Kubernetes 解决了哪些问题?真实的生产环境应用会包含多个容器,而这些容器还很可能会跨越多个服务器主机部署。Kubernetes 提供了为那些工作负载大规模部署容器的编排与管理能力。Kubernetes 编排让你能够构建多容器的应用服务,在集群上调度或伸缩这些容器,以及管理它们随时间变化的健康状态。k
转载 2024-10-16 08:04:30
51阅读
日志服务支持通过Logtail采集Kubernetes集群日志,并支持CRD(CustomResourceDefinition)进行采集配置管理。本文主要介绍如何安装并使用Logtail采集Kubernetes集群日志采集流程 安装alibaba-log-controller Helm包。 创建
转载 2019-03-12 13:53:00
225阅读
2评论
1、log-pilot配置环境变量需要修改log-pilot环境变量的两个参数LOGGING_OUTPUT的值配置为kafka若将日志采集到kafk
转载 2022-09-27 12:02:35
81阅读
1、概述 1.1 简介 Fluent Bit 是一个开源的日志处理器和转发器,它可以从不同来源收集任何数据,如指标和日志,用
原创 精选 2024-08-15 09:57:56
1475阅读
Kubernetes 在 1.7 版本中发布了审计(Audit)日志功能,通过审计日志,我们能够非常清晰的知道 K8S 集群到底发生了什么事情。
原创 2024-05-17 10:28:10
111阅读
本文详细介绍 Kubernetes 事件采集分析的最佳实践,以观测云为例,阐述如何有效地收集、存储和分析 Kubernetes 事件。
原创 2024-05-17 17:21:31
130阅读
一、K8s 多租户管理多租户是指在同一集群中隔离多个用户或团队,以避免他们之间的资源冲突和误操作。在K8s中,多租户管理的核心目标是在保证安全性的同时,提高资源利用率和运营效率。在K8s中,该操作可以通过命名空间(Namespaces)+ RBAC角色权限控制实现资源的隔离。每个租户都可以拥有自己的命名空间,从而避免资源名称的冲突。此外,通过资源配额(Resource Quotas)和限制范围(L
"本文主要讲解在kubernetes集群环境下日志收集组件选型及方案"1、需求来源在大规模集群部署的场景下,容器实例会部署到多个节点上,节点以及节点上的应用产生的日志会随之分散在各个容器的主机上,传统的集群应用大多在本地持久化,这给整个应用系统的日志监控和故障排除带来了很大的挑战,而在Kubernetes大规模集群环境下,需要考虑把分散在各个节点上的日志统一采集,统一管理,统一展示。2、日志来源主
转载 2024-04-25 17:03:40
113阅读
# 项目方案:使用Logstash采集指定容器的日志 ## 简介 在Kubernetes集群中,Logstash是一种常用的日志收集工具,它可以帮助我们收集、处理、存储和可视化容器的日志数据。本文将介绍如何使用Logstash在Kubernetes集群中采集指定容器的日志。 ## 方案概述 本方案将使用以下组件来实现日志采集: - Kubernetes:容器编排平台,用于管理和运行容器
原创 2023-08-03 12:34:33
305阅读
1、全局配置——SERVICE 1.1 常用配置参数: Flush 设置flush时间(默认5秒),每到刷新时间,fluent-bit都会把数据刷新到输出插件
原创 2024-08-15 09:57:29
1224阅读
Fluent Bit 和 Fluentd 一样,是 Treasure Data 资助的采集工具,二者对比如下:FluentdFluent Bit范围服务器嵌入设备和 IoT 设备内存约 20 MB约 150 KB语言C 和 RubyC性能高高依赖以 Ruby Gem 构建,依赖一系列的 Gem零依赖,可能有些插件会有依赖。插件超过三百个目前15个左右授权Apache License v2.0Apa
原创 2021-05-28 10:40:58
930阅读
# Prometheus采集Kubernetes监控数据的完整指南 Prometheus是一款开源的监控与报警工具,特别适合云原生环境,它能够捕获来自多种来源的数据并提供丰富的查询功能。本文将简要介绍如何在Kubernetes环境中部署Prometheus,并收集监控数据。我们将通过代码示例和可视化图形为您介绍整个过程。 ## 一、环境准备 在开始之前,确保您拥有以下环境: - 已安装的K
原创 8月前
91阅读
  • 1
  • 2
  • 3
  • 4
  • 5